Lieutenant PHILIP HOWSON GUY PYE-SMITH

Regiment & Unit/Ship

The King's (Liverpool Regiment)

11th Bn.

Date of Death

Died 15 May 1917

Age 21 years old

Buried or commemorated at

TILLOY BRITISH CEMETERY, TILLOY-LES-MOFFLAINES

III. E. 1.

France

Commonwealth War Graves Commission - Headstone Placeholder
  • Country of Service United Kingdom
  • Additional Info Son of E. Gertrude Pye-Smith (nee Foulger),of 26 Hyde Park Square, London, and the late Philip Henry Pye-Smith, M.D., F.R.S. (Vice Chancellor, University of London).
  • Personal Inscription HE BEING MADE PERFECT IN A SHORT TIME FULFILLED A LONG TIME
